Output dd59c76e6fc30f7b5acf27afc263694c90ce26f0e1035f3695ef0165a1cb000a:0

value
24051091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c28e8719c33b1a823148855e9ebf86903c271d9 OP_EQUALVERIFY OP_CHECKSIG
address
17whMv7D6fKKj8v1FkXiY9jAWzD3GCNPan
transaction
dd59c76e6fc30f7b5acf27afc263694c90ce26f0e1035f3695ef0165a1cb000a
spent
true